We’re seeking someone to join our team as Python Developer in CDRR Team. CDRR mission is to deliver first-line defences to manage Cyber and Fraud risks to Morgan Stanley’s technology, operations and information through risk identification, control management and assurance. This allows the business to operate and grow in a secure and legally compliant manner. The team’s vision is to deliver programs that protect and enable the business, ensure secure delivery of services to clients, adjust to address the risks presented by an evolving threat landscape and meet regulatory expectations.

What You’ll Do In The Role

  • Application Development: Design, develop, and maintain scalable and efficient Python-based applications and services. Write clean, maintainable, and well-documented code following industry best practices.
  • Code Reviews and Mentorship: Conduct code reviews to ensure code quality, performance, and adherence to standards. Mentor and guide junior developers, fostering technical growth within the team.
  • Integration and Automation: Develop and maintain APIs and integrations with third-party systems. Automate repetitive tasks and workflows to improve efficiency.
  • Testing and Debugging: Write unit tests, integration tests, and perform debugging to ensure high-quality deliverables. Identify and resolve performance bottlenecks and system issues.
  • Collaboration and Communication: Work closely with product managers, DevOps, and other teams to deliver end-to-end solutions. Communicate technical concepts effectively to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Continuous Improvement: Stay updated with the latest Python frameworks, libraries, and tools. Propose and implement improvements to existing systems and processes.
  • Data Handling and Analysis: Work with large datasets, ensuring efficient data processing and storage. Implement data pipelines and ETL processes as needed.

What You’ll Bring To The Role

  • Experienced professional with 6+ years of development experience in Python
  • 2-5 years of experience in Angular/ any other UI development skills Strong networking background – IP, Firewalls, Proxy, Routing, Load Balancing, OSI Model, Packet trace and analysis, etc.)
  • Good understanding of the protocols underpinning the web - TCP/IP, HTTP, SSL/TLS etc. (Ideal candidate would be able to intelligently dissect all 7 layers of the OSI stack) and troubleshoot.
  • Hands on experience in understanding different data sets generated from various cybersecurity products/ services/ SIEM tools
  • Understanding of data structures, data modelling and software architecture
  • Experience in architecture, design, and implementation of data intensive applications for practical use-cases Practical knowledge of deep learning implementation in at least one of the areas Cyber, NLP, Image Processing
  • Strong quantitative and problem-solving skills
  • Expertise in visualizing large datasets in an efficient manner
  • Ability to work in fast paced and dynamic environment
  • Good written and verbal communication skills
  • Strong sense of ownership and accountability of deliverables
